New Windows Installation in Framingham, MA

New window installation services involve replacing or adding windows to enhance the app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ency of a property. These projects can include upgrading outdated or damaged windows, installing new windows in newly constructed spaces, or replacing windows to improve insulation and curb appeal. Homeowners typically want to understand the different types of windows available, such as double-hung, casement, or picture windows, as well as the materials used and the benefits each option offers. It's also common to inquire about the proper sizing, energy ratings, and the overall impact on the property's aesthetic and comfort.

Before requesting new window installation, property owners often consider factors like the style of windows that complement their home, the durability of materials, and any specific features such as energy efficiency or soundproofing. They may also want to know about the installation process, including how long the project will take and any necessary preparations. Having a clear understanding of these aspects can help ensure the project aligns with their goals and results in a functional, attractive upgrade to their home.

Project Types

Common New Windows Installation Jobs

New window installation involves replacing old or damaged windows to improve home comfort and energy efficiency.

Custom window replacement provides tailored options to match specific home styles and personal preferences.

Energy-efficient window upgrades help reduce heating and cooling costs by enhancing insulation.

Vinyl or wood window installations offer durable and low-maintenance choices for residential properties.

Picture and casement window installation enhances natural light and ventilation in living spaces.

Storm window installation adds an extra layer of protection against harsh weather conditions.

New Windows Installation Questions

What types of windows can be installed? A variety of window styles are available, including double-hung, casement, and picture windows, to suit different property needs.

Is new window installation suitable for older properties? Yes, new windows can enhance energy efficiency and improve the appearance of older homes and buildings.

What should property owners consider before installation? It’s important to evaluate the window material, style, and energy performance to match the property's requirements.

Can new windows improve energy efficiency? Yes, modern windows often feature better insulation and sealing, helping to reduce energy costs.
